About #B6BBFB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 236°, a saturation of 90%, and a lightness of 85%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 236°, a saturation of 27%, and a value of 98%.
- HEX: #B6BBFB
- RGB: rgb(182, 187, 251)
- HSL: hsl(236, 90%, 85%)
- HSV: hsv(236, 27%, 98%)
- CMYK: 27.00% cyan, 25.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 2.00% black
- XYZ: 53.34, 51.88, 74.37
- Yxy: 51.88, 0.2970, 0.2889
- Hunter Lab: 77.21, 8.68, -32.48
- CIE-Lab: 77.21, 8.68, -32.48
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 53.34, Y: 51.88, Z: 74.37.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 51.88, x: 0.2970, and y: 0.2889.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 77.21, a: 8.68, and b: -32.48.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 77.21, a: 8.68, and b: -32.48.
